The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 63751 zip code. The total population is 1431, of which, 825 are male and 606 are female. With a total area of 230.625 square miles, the population density is 6.4 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 38.9 years old. The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 63751 zip code is $45333. This is -31.79% less than the national average. This income places 26.3%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$19155. In the 63751 zip code, 74.4%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 3.6% have a bachelors degree or higher. In the 63751 zip, there are an estimated 564 people in the labor force, of which, 519 are employed, and 45 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 35.8 minutes. Of the total people that work, 171 worked from home and 493 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 33.6.
